@Generated(value="com.amazonaws:aws-java-sdk-code-generator") public class ChimeSdkMeetingConfiguration extends Object implements Serializable, Cloneable, StructuredPojo
The configuration object of the Amazon Chime SDK meeting for a specified media pipeline. SourceType must
be ChimeSdkMeeting.
| Constructor and Description |
|---|
ChimeSdkMeetingConfiguration() |
| Modifier and Type | Method and Description |
|---|---|
ChimeSdkMeetingConfiguration |
clone() |
boolean |
equals(Object obj) |
ArtifactsConfiguration |
getArtifactsConfiguration()
The configuration for the artifacts in an Amazon Chime SDK meeting.
|
SourceConfiguration |
getSourceConfiguration()
The source configuration for a specified media pipeline.
|
int |
hashCode() |
void |
marshall(ProtocolMarshaller protocolMarshaller)
Marshalls this structured data using the given
ProtocolMarshaller. |
void |
setArtifactsConfiguration(ArtifactsConfiguration artifactsConfiguration)
The configuration for the artifacts in an Amazon Chime SDK meeting.
|
void |
setSourceConfiguration(SourceConfiguration sourceConfiguration)
The source configuration for a specified media pipeline.
|
String |
toString()
Returns a string representation of this object.
|
ChimeSdkMeetingConfiguration |
withArtifactsConfiguration(ArtifactsConfiguration artifactsConfiguration)
The configuration for the artifacts in an Amazon Chime SDK meeting.
|
ChimeSdkMeetingConfiguration |
withSourceConfiguration(SourceConfiguration sourceConfiguration)
The source configuration for a specified media pipeline.
|
public void setSourceConfiguration(SourceConfiguration sourceConfiguration)
The source configuration for a specified media pipeline.
sourceConfiguration - The source configuration for a specified media pipeline.public SourceConfiguration getSourceConfiguration()
The source configuration for a specified media pipeline.
public ChimeSdkMeetingConfiguration withSourceConfiguration(SourceConfiguration sourceConfiguration)
The source configuration for a specified media pipeline.
sourceConfiguration - The source configuration for a specified media pipeline.public void setArtifactsConfiguration(ArtifactsConfiguration artifactsConfiguration)
The configuration for the artifacts in an Amazon Chime SDK meeting.
artifactsConfiguration - The configuration for the artifacts in an Amazon Chime SDK meeting.public ArtifactsConfiguration getArtifactsConfiguration()
The configuration for the artifacts in an Amazon Chime SDK meeting.
public ChimeSdkMeetingConfiguration withArtifactsConfiguration(ArtifactsConfiguration artifactsConfiguration)
The configuration for the artifacts in an Amazon Chime SDK meeting.
artifactsConfiguration - The configuration for the artifacts in an Amazon Chime SDK meeting.public String toString()
toString in class ObjectObject.toString()public ChimeSdkMeetingConfiguration clone()
public void marshall(ProtocolMarshaller protocolMarshaller)
StructuredPojoProtocolMarshaller.marshall in interface StructuredPojoprotocolMarshaller - Implementation of ProtocolMarshaller used to marshall this object's data.